Curing kinetics of anisotropic conductive adhesive film
Polymer-based conductive-adhesive materials have become widely used in many electronic packaging interconnect applications, such as chip-on-glass, chip-on-flex, etc. Among all the conductive-adhesive materials, anisotropic conductive adhesive film ACF is an attractive interconnect material because of its fine pitch capability. Anisotropic conductive-adhesive film is a thermosetting, epoxy matrix impregnated with a...

A study of moisture diffusion in plastic packaging
The absorption and desorption processes of moisture in plastic material were studied with experimental measurement and finite element FE simulation. The diffusion coefficient and the saturate concentration were determined by experiment and simulation results with Fick's law. The water molecules inside the plastic material were chemically bonded with polymers by...

Development of conducting adhesive materials for microelectronic applications
Electrically and/or thermally conducting adhesive materials are classified into two categories depending on their conduction modes: isotropic and anisotropic materials. Silver-particle filled epoxy is the most common example of the class of isotropic materials which are conductive in all directions. This material has been long used in the electronic applications...
